]> code.delx.au - gnu-emacs/blobdiff - lisp/mail/unrmail.el
(report-emacs-bug-hook): Use replace-match only if search was successful.
[gnu-emacs] / lisp / mail / unrmail.el
index 20e41287e7179c2381358e40efaf557c5081345d..9020c94e47fb2a1917a23e61ecf6659b9c6641b1 100644 (file)
@@ -1,7 +1,8 @@
-;;; unrmail.el --- convert Rmail files to mailbox files.
+;;; unrmail.el --- convert Rmail files to mailbox files
 
 ;;; Copyright (C) 1992 Free Software Foundation, Inc.
 
+;; Maintainer: FSF
 ;; Keywords: mail
 
 ;; This file is part of GNU Emacs.
 ;; GNU General Public License for more details.
 
 ;; You should have received a copy of the GNU General Public License
-;; along with GNU Emacs; see the file COPYING.  If not, write to
-;; the Free Software Foundation, 675 Mass Ave, Cambridge, MA 02139, USA.
+;; along with GNU Emacs; see the file COPYING.  If not, write to the
+;; Free Software Foundation, Inc., 59 Temple Place - Suite 330,
+;; Boston, MA 02111-1307, USA.
+
+;;; Commentary:
 
 ;;; Code:
 
@@ -52,6 +56,8 @@ For example, invoke `emacs -batch -f batch-unrmail RMAIL'."
        (rmail-display-summary nil)
        (rmail-delete-after-output nil))
     (rmail file)
+    ;; Default the directory of TO-FILE based on where FILE is.
+    (setq to-file (expand-file-name to-file default-directory))
     (message "Writing messages to %s..." to-file)
     (while (< message-count rmail-total-messages)
       (rmail-show-message
@@ -60,4 +66,6 @@ For example, invoke `emacs -batch -f batch-unrmail RMAIL'."
       (rmail-output to-file 1 t))
     (message "Writing messages to %s...done" to-file)))
 
+(provide 'unrmail)
+
 ;;; unrmail.el ends here